Visualizzazione dei risultati da 1 a 7 su 7
  1. #1
    Utente di HTML.it
    Registrato dal
    May 2007
    Messaggi
    1,802

    notice uciti dopo aver inserito error_reporting(E_ALL);

    Salve ragazzi ho agginto error_reporting(E_ALL);
    e mi sono apparsi degli errori di tipo notice su due form , il primo form metto i campi delle variabili dove dal errore tramite commento
    Codice PHP:


    /*E LE VARIABILI SONO DICHIARATE  QUA SOTTO*/
    if(!isset($_POST['visible'])){$visible="";}else{$visible intval($_POST['visible'])?1:0;}
    /*E LE VARIABILI SONO DICHIARATE  QUA SOTTO*/
    if(!isset($_POST['newsletter'])){$newsletter="";}else{$newsletter intval($_POST['newsletter'])?1:0;}
    if(!isset(
    $_POST['consenzo_trattamento_dati'])){$consenzo_trattamento_dati="";}else{$consenzo_trattamento_dati $_POST['consenzo_trattamento_dati']?1:0;}
    $CONFIG['check_table'] = array(
    "visible" => "check_global",
    "newsletter" => "check_global",
    "consenzo_trattamento_dati" => "check_global"
    );
    function 
    check_user($nome,$cognome,$data_nascita,$luogo_nascita,$luogo_nascita,$residenza,$provincia,$telefono$mobile,$email,$login,$pass,$confirm_pass,$professione,$commento,$nome_file,$consenzo_trattamento_dati){
    global 
    $CONFIG;
    $visible intval($visible);/*QUA M DA GLI ERRORI NOTICE*/
    $newsletter intval($newsletter);/*QUA M DA GLI ERRORI NOTICE*/
    $consenzo_trattamento_dati trim($consenzo_trattamento_dati); 

    invece il secondo form mi da questo errore
    Codice PHP:
    if (isset($_POST['code'])) {

    /*errore  notice   in sessione _img_code_*/
    if (md5(strtoupper($_POST['code'])) != $_SESSION['__img_code__']) {

         echo 
    "<div class = 'error_page'>Il Codice di sicurezza non &egrave; esatto</div>";
         return;
    }
         } 
    Non è tanto importante saper fare,quanto ad avere voglia d imparare .

  2. #2
    prova a levare gli intval o sostituisci con formatnumber o floatval

  3. #3
    Le variabili $visible ed $newsletter non sono definite nella funzione check_user(), devi passarle come globali come fai con $CONFIG.

    Per il secondo codice devi verificare con isset() se esista $_SESSION['__img_code__']

  4. #4
    Utente di HTML.it
    Registrato dal
    May 2007
    Messaggi
    1,802
    ciao quindi per dichiararle basta che dopo
    Codice PHP:
    global $CONFIG 
    Codice PHP:
    global $CONFIG,$visible,$ecc 
    Non è tanto importante saper fare,quanto ad avere voglia d imparare .

  5. #5
    Utente di HTML.it
    Registrato dal
    May 2007
    Messaggi
    1,802
    ciao ragazzi ciao cubalibre ho seguito il tuo consiglio , e uno script l ho risolto , ma non sono riuscito a risolvere il secondo, dove c ela sessione , se metto isset($_session['_code_']); non mi riconosce la sessione ciao aspetto notizie
    Non è tanto importante saper fare,quanto ad avere voglia d imparare .

  6. #6
    Codice PHP:
    if (isset($_POST['code'])) {

    $codice_immagine = isset($_SESSION['__img_code__']) ? $_SESSION['__img_code__'] : "";

    if (
    md5(strtoupper($_POST['code'])) != $codice_immagine) {

         echo 
    "<div class = 'error_page'>Il Codice di sicurezza non &egrave; esatto</div>";
         return;
    }
         } 

  7. #7
    Utente di HTML.it
    Registrato dal
    May 2007
    Messaggi
    1,802
    grazie una domanda per far salire o scendere i contenuti di una tabella tipo id1 2 3 4 5 o posizione 1 2 3 come potrei fare?
    Non è tanto importante saper fare,quanto ad avere voglia d imparare .

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.